A winery fit for a Hobbit
As you walk up to Castillo Hillside Shire Winery, the scenery seems almost unreal. Upon arrival you’re guided to park in front of an ornate stone mansion and then walk up a paved hill surrounded by greenery on either side. You’ll notice a large pond to your right, named Vivienne’s Lagoon, after the owners’ daughter. You’ll pass an old barn that’s been converted into a guest home and finally you’ll arrive at a quaint little house fit for a Hollywood hobbit—this is the tasting room.
After Easter, Some Churches Celebrate ‘Holy Humor Sunday’
Many people refer to the Sunday after Easter as "low Sunday" because of the drop off in attendance following the always-mobbed Easter services. But some churches are bucking this trend by observing on that day an old Easter custom that was started by the Greeks in the early centuries of Christianity. "Holy Humor Sunday" celebrates Jesus' resurrection.
Historic church embraces diversity
The Morgan Hill United Methodist Church has a long history of serving the community ever since its earliest beginnings. Built in 1893, the following year it housed the town’s public school until Machado School was constructed.
